智能车制作

 找回密码
 注册

扫一扫,访问微社区

查看: 2929|回复: 4
打印 上一主题 下一主题

[软件类] 关于PID算法一直比较困惑,求解吉他手老师,各位大神~~

[复制链接]

22

主题

246

帖子

0

精华

常驻嘉宾

Rank: 8Rank: 8

积分
4997
QQ
威望
2596
贡献
1389
兑换币
860
注册时间
2011-12-17
在线时间
506 小时
跳转到指定楼层
1#
发表于 2012-5-6 17:04:50 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
第一次参加飞思卡尔,电磁组的,到现在还没站起来,不过接触智能车一段时间了,发现智能车控制离不开PID算法,也看了一些资料,可是关于PID算法一直比较困惑,公式代码什么的基本能看得明白,但是具体原理不是很清楚,很迷糊。
比如说用增量式PID算法控制电机转速,比例P的作用是快速达到设定目标值,积分I的作用是消除静态误差,让系统稳定,微分D的作用是提前预见误差的变化趋势,消除系统震荡,防止超调。
然后能否这样理解,PID算法就是让电机快速稳定达到设定的目标值,从输出值曲线图像上看,是不是上一次目标值和这次设定目标之间的曲线就是PID调节的过程,而且这段曲线调节过程比较快,而不是慢慢来的。
PID算法计算变化增量跟不用PID直接给PWM控制电机的区别是不是就是,直接控制稳定性不行,PID就是为了快速稳定达到目标值。可能我的理解是错的,希望各位大神能给我一个正确的解释~~新手菜鸟,学习中~~

1

主题

58

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
453
威望
264
贡献
107
兑换币
0
注册时间
2012-4-20
在线时间
41 小时
2#
发表于 2012-5-7 13:06:47 | 只看该作者
不要用增量式PID,,用位置式PID。。
回复 支持 反对

使用道具 举报

0

主题

19

帖子

0

精华

中级会员

Rank: 3Rank: 3

积分
469
威望
259
贡献
96
兑换币
0
注册时间
2012-3-25
在线时间
57 小时
毕业学校
中原工学院
3#
发表于 2012-7-12 11:31:03 | 只看该作者
用改进型位置式!

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
回复 支持 反对

使用道具 举报

34

主题

1589

帖子

0

精华

跨届大侠

Rank: 10Rank: 10Rank: 10

积分
6271

论坛元老奖章优秀会员奖章活跃会员奖章在线王奖章

威望
3267
贡献
1194
兑换币
2035
注册时间
2012-11-28
在线时间
905 小时
4#
发表于 2012-12-2 15:20:37 | 只看该作者
和我理解一样!!
回复 支持 反对

使用道具 举报

2

主题

36

帖子

0

精华

高级会员

Rank: 4

积分
727
QQ
威望
411
贡献
192
兑换币
196
注册时间
2012-5-23
在线时间
62 小时
5#
发表于 2013-3-27 23:21:07 | 只看该作者
文文 发表于 2012-7-12 11:31
用改进型位置式!

ding
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

关于我们|联系我们|小黑屋|智能车制作 ( 黑ICP备2022002344号

GMT+8, 2024-9-23 06:35 , Processed in 0.207511 second(s), 32 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表